by Nick Gromicko, CMIBasements are generally the area of a framework most in jeopardy for water damages because they lie below quality and surrounded by soil. Dirt releases water it has actually soaked up throughout rainfall or when snow melts, and the water can finish up in the cellar with leaks or splits.


Examiners can likewise take advantage of recognizing these basic approaches for avoiding leakages and floods. Stopping water from getting in the cellar by ensuring it is diverted away from the foundation is of key problem. Poor roofing drainage and surface drainage due to gutter issues and improper website grading might be one of the most typical reasons of damp cellars.


Below are some procedures to divert water away from the structure: Set up and preserve gutters and downspouts so that they path all rain and snow thaw much enough far from the structure of the structure to make sure that pooling does not happen near the walls of the structure. A minimum of 10 feet from the structure is best, and at the point where water leaves the downspout, it must be able to flow easily away from the structure as opposed to back toward it, and need to not be accumulating in swimming pools.




Reduced spots that may cause water merging ought to be evened out to stop the possibility of standing water near the foundation. Shallow ditches called swales should be made use of in problems where one or more sides of the building encounter a higher slope (basement waterproofing ames). A swale should incline away from the building for 10 to 15 feet, at which point it can clear right into another swale that routes water around to the downhill-side of the building, leading it far from the structure

Water pressure from the exterior may be developing up, forcing water via walls. The house might have worked out, triggering fractures in the flooring or walls.


Right here are some steps to take if you presume that water is going into the cellar with splits or openings: Recognize locations where water may be getting in with splits or openings by inspecting for wetness, dripping or staining. Every square inch of the basement ought to be analyzed, specifically in cases where leaking or flooding has not been apparent, yet wetness buildup is easily noticeable.

Any type of cracks bigger than around 1/8-inch should be full of mortar made from one part concrete and 2 components fine sand, with just sufficient water to make a fairly tight mortar.

Utilizing a damaging carve and hammer or a cool chisel, cut a dovetail groove along the mouth of each fracture to be filled, and after that use the mortar read here thoroughly. The dovetail groove, as soon as filled, need to be solid enough to withstand the force of pressure that was pushing water through the crack.
